夏曹俊:Linux下C++项目编译与调试实战教程

  • 夸克网盘 零声教育C++企业级项目实战课程

    零声教育C++企业级项目实战课程
    零声教育C++企业级项目实战课程
  • 夸克网盘 CMake构建大型C++项目教程

    CMake构建大型C++项目教程
    CMake构建大型C++项目教程
  • 夸克网盘 60多门编程语言学习书籍超级大合集:700多本PDF实用宝典

    60多门编程语言学习书籍超级大合集:700多本PDF实用宝典
    60多门编程语言学习书籍超级大合集:700多本PDF实用宝典
  • 夸克网盘 某大学出版社1416册图书资源 [PDF]

    某大学出版社1416册图书资源 [PDF]
    某大学出版社1416册图书资源 [PDF]
  • 夸克网盘 面向自动驾驶的C++实战课程

    面向自动驾驶的C++实战课程
    面向自动驾驶的C++实战课程
  • 夸克网盘 物联网嵌入式工程师课程:全链路知识培养实战能力

    物联网嵌入式工程师课程:全链路知识培养实战能力
    物联网嵌入式工程师课程:全链路知识培养实战能力
  • 夸克网盘 Linux 高级编程课程

    Linux 高级编程课程
    Linux 高级编程课程
  • 夸克网盘 C++设计模式理论与实战大全:附源码课件,助力架构设计能力提升

    C++设计模式理论与实战大全:附源码课件,助力架构设计能力提升
    C++设计模式理论与实战大全:附源码课件,助力架构设计能力提升
  • 夸克网盘 嵌入式技术之Linux应用层开发教程 – 带源码课件

    嵌入式技术之Linux应用层开发教程 – 带源码课件
    嵌入式技术之Linux应用层开发教程 – 带源码课件
  • 夸克网盘 C++基础与深度解析课程

    C++基础与深度解析课程
    C++基础与深度解析课程
  • 夸克网盘 黑马程序员Python+大数据实战课程:14阶段全面掌握数据科学

    黑马程序员Python+大数据实战课程:14阶段全面掌握数据科学
    黑马程序员Python+大数据实战课程:14阶段全面掌握数据科学
  • 夸克网盘 黑马-Python+大数据年度钻石会员(14阶段完结)

    黑马-Python+大数据年度钻石会员(14阶段完结)
    黑马-Python+大数据年度钻石会员(14阶段完结)
  • 百度网盘 C++竞赛高阶27讲:哈希/分治/搜索算法精讲课程

    C++竞赛高阶27讲:哈希/分治/搜索算法精讲课程
    C++竞赛高阶27讲:哈希/分治/搜索算法精讲课程
  • 夸克网盘 老鑫安全:二进制与Web安全实战网络安全课程

    老鑫安全:二进制与Web安全实战网络安全课程
    老鑫安全:二进制与Web安全实战网络安全课程
  • 夸克网盘 掌握云原生开发:从架构设计到实现

    掌握云原生开发:从架构设计到实现
    掌握云原生开发:从架构设计到实现

本课程由夏曹俊精心打造,专为C++编程初学者以及希望深入掌握Linux平台C++开发的人员设计。课程围绕Linux环境下C++项目的编译与调试展开,内容丰富且实用。

课程从基础的VMWare虚拟机安装、Ubuntu系统配置讲起,让学员逐步搭建起适合C++开发的环境。随后深入讲解GCC编译器的使用、GDB调试技巧以及Makefile的编写与优化,涵盖了从项目构建到调试的关键环节。在教学过程中,通过大量的实战项目,如自定义socket动态库项目等,学员将亲身体验从环境搭建到项目部署的全流程,切实掌握相关技能。

本课程的特色在于理论与实践紧密结合,不仅有详细的知识点讲解,更有具体的项目实操,有助于学员快速上手并巩固所学知识。无论是计算机科学学生,还是希望提升Linux平台C++开发能力的程序员,都能从本课程中收获满满,开启精彩的Linux编程之旅。

夏曹俊:Linux下C++项目编译与调试实战教程

📢 以下文件由夸克网盘用户于2024-11-04分享(文件数量过多时仅展示部分文件)
【夏曹俊8237】零基础学会在Linux上编译调试C++项目视频课程451.07MB
京东淘宝拼多多唯品会大额红包1.77MB
必看.docx11.84KB
京东双11红包.jpg438.72KB
拼多多双11红包可领32个.jpg346.23KB
淘宝天猫双11红包.jpg546.84KB
唯品会双11大额红包.jpg471.67KB
重要说明1.77MB
必看.docx11.84KB
京东双11红包.jpg438.72KB
拼多多双11红包可领32个.jpg346.23KB
淘宝天猫双11红包.jpg546.84KB
唯品会双11大额红包.jpg471.67KB
1-01、课程介绍_ev_ev.mp44.81MB
1-02、VMWare虚拟机安装_ev_ev.mp411.56MB
1-03、Ubuntu系统在虚拟机中安装_ev.mp416.46MB
1-04、Ubuntu系统在虚拟机中安装1_ev.mp416.6MB
1-05、远程访问Linux_Openssh安装_ev.mp421.61MB
1-06、Ubuntu网络配置_ev.mp422.41MB
1-07、通过共享在windows上直接编辑Linux代码_ev.mp432.99MB
2-01、Linux_GCC介绍_ev.mp44.52MB
2-02、Linux_GCC参数设置_ev.mp417.72MB
2-03、GCC多文件编译_ev.mp412.63MB
2-04、Linux静态编译_ev.mp47.05MB
2-05、Linux动态库编译和调用_ev.mp47.72MB
3-01、GDB介绍和list指令_ev.mp427.83MB
3-02、GDB设置取消断点和单步调试_ev.mp414.6MB
3-03、GDB打印和设置内存变量_ev.mp47.65MB
3-04、GDB常用指令总结_ev.mp410.44MB
3-05、程序宕掉后通过gdb查看出错信息(core dump)_ev.mp49.46MB
4-01、Makfile介绍_ev_ev.mp45.52MB
4-02、编写第一个Makefile(修改音视频不同步)_ev_ev.mp411.15MB
4-03、Makefile文件包含的五部分内容_ev_ev.mp46.67MB
4-04、编写多文件并包含动态链接库的Makefile_ev_ev.mp435.91MB
4-05、编写运行引用了so动态库程序的脚本_ev_ev.mp45.27MB
4-06、Makefile优化添加变量_ev_ev.mp412.5MB
4-07、Makefile优化添加清理代码块_ev_ev.mp44.46MB
4-08、Makefile优化使用自动变量_ev_ev.mp416.74MB
4-09、Makefile编写安装和卸载_ev_ev.mp47.13MB
5-01、实战介绍并创建自定义socket动态库项目_ev_ev.mp411.9MB
5-02、封装并创建socket函数_ev_ev.mp418.57MB
5-03、绑定bind端口开始监听连接并完成代码编译_ev_ev.mp424.95MB
5-04、创建测试自定义socket库的项目_ev_ev.mp411.79MB
5-05、完成accept接收浏览器的连接请求_ev_ev.mp420.4MB
5-06、Recv浏览器发送http头信息并打印_ev_ev.mp47.69MB
【必看】【更新至10月9日】汇总文档+群+主页.xlsx639.67KB
【夏曹俊】零基础学会在Linux上编译调试C++项目视频课程.zip205.61KB
共44个文件,合计:451.07MB
夸克网盘